Abstract: A “no filter, no run” filtration system that is designed to verify that a filter cartridge is present to safe-guard against damage to fuel injectors, associated fuel components, etc. and engine malfunctions. Fuel flow to the engine is prevented altogether or permitted in an amount insufficient to allow engine operation if a filter cartridge is not installed, and an appropriately designed filter cartridge is required to be used in order to permit sufficient fuel flow for engine operation. In one embodiment, a flow restriction valve is provided that includes a ball.

Abstract: A filter cartridge endplate (12) is described herein that has an integrated flow structure. For example, the integrated flow structure has concentric flow portions disposed at a center of the endplate (12), where a separator (10) is built into the endplate (12) that separates fluid flow. The endplate (12) includes a plate with a major surface, a separator (10) that protrudes axially away from the major surface. The separator (10) includes a first flow portion (14) and a second flow portion (16), where the first flow portion (14) is disposed radially inward relative to the second flow portion (16). The first flow portion (14) includes a channel (22) and the second flow portion includes a channel (24). The respective channels (22,24) are configured to allow axial fluid flow relative to the plate, and configured to allow fluid flow that is localized toward the center of the plate (12).

Abstract: Disclosed is a filter apparatus comprising a filter housing having a filter head (3) and a filter bowl (7), which housing accommodates a filter element that separates a non-filtrate side (15) from a filtrate side (17), and comprising a differential pressure measurement device (59), which indicates at least a blockage of the filter element during filtration operation and which has a measurement piston (91) that is guided in a measurement housing (88) in a longitudinally displaceable manner, an end face (90) of which piston being subjected to the instantaneous pressure of the non-filtrate side (15), and the opposite end face of the piston being subjected to the instantaneous pressure of the filtrate side (17), each instantaneous pressure passing into the measurement housing (88) via at least one conduit (57, 61, 65, 89). The invention is characterised in that at least a section (57, 61) of the conduit is arranged in an element cap (43) of the filter element.

Abstract: A replacement filter element having a removable pin attached to the filter element is described. The removable pin is attached to the filter element via a first interference fit. When the replacement filter element is installed into a filtration system having a drain valve with an internal draft, the removable pin seals onto the drain valve and forms a second interference fit between the drain valve and the pin. The pin seals an opening in the drain valve. The second interference fit is stronger than the first interference. Accordingly, when the replacement filter element is removed from the filter housing (e.g., during a service event of the replacement filter element), the pin detaches from the replacement filter element and remains positioned within the drain valve thereby preventing fluid from leaking from the housing when the filter element is removed. The pin permanently plugs the drain valve once installed.

Abstract: A power unit including an internal combustion engine has an electric power generator mounted on an end of a crankshaft, a power transmitting member mounted on the other end of the crankshaft, and a lubricant oil filter. The oil filter partly overlaps the electric power generator as viewed in the direction of a crankshaft axis, and is positioned between the electric power generator and a crank weight on the crankshaft with respect to the direction of the crankshaft axis. The oil filter has a filter mount axis forming an acute angle to the crankshaft axis. The engine crankcase is thus prevented from bulging outwardly, and the power unit is reduced in size in its entirety.

Abstract: A filter assembly includes a filter body; a central support for the filter body; an opening provided in each of upper and lower ends of the filter body for receiving a respective end of the central support; and a disposable filter cartridge housed within the filter body for receiving a filter member for filtering contaminates. The filter member is arranged for fluid flow in a radial direction from a first side of the filter member to a second side of the filter member. The disposable filter cartridge includes an impermeable wall that extends axially through the filter member adjacent the second side thereof to protect the second side of the filter member during replacement of the disposable filter cartridge. The impermeable wall is defined by a hollow cylinder which is axially aligned with the openings provided in the upper and lower ends of the filter body.

Abstract: A draw latch retainer is used to secure a filter cartridge to a filter head. A cam actuated retainer extends from the head to engage a keeper in the top of the cartridge. Rotation of the cam draws the retainer and cartridge axially toward the head into an installed position. The retainer extends through an aperture in the upper portion of the cartridge to apply a retention force against the bottom side of the keeper. The keeper and upper portion of the cartridge supporting the keeper are configured to transmit the retaining force laterally across the top of the cartridge. A pair of axial conduits project from the cartridge and mount O-ring seals for implementing an axial sealing interface with passages in the head.
